Chapter 10. Forget the name of the man's voice.

1:44.0

The day after Christine had vanished before his eyes in a sort of dazzlement that still made him doubt the evidence of his senses.

1:56.0

Monsure Levicomte de Shangri called to inquire at Mama Valerius's.

2:04.0

He came upon a charming picture. Christine herself was seated by the bedside of the old lady who was sitting up against the pillows knitting.

2:20.0

The pink and white had returned to the young girl's cheeks. The dark rings around her eyes had disappeared.

2:31.0

Raoul no longer recognized the tragic face of the day before.

2:38.0

If the veil of melancholy over those adorable features had not still appeared to the young man as the last trace of the weird drama in whose toils that mysterious child was struggling, he could have believed that Christine was not its heroine at all.

3:01.0

She rose without showing any emotion and offered him her hand.

3:08.0

But Raoul's stupification was so great that he stood there dumbfounded without a gesture, without a word.

3:20.0

Well, Monsure de Shangri exclaimed Mama Valerius. Don't you know our Christine? Her good genius has sent her back to us.

3:34.0

Mama, the girl broke in promptly while a deep blush mantled to her eyes.

3:43.0

I thought Mama that there was to be no more question of that.

3:50.0

You know there is no such thing as the angel of music.

3:56.0

But child, he gave you lessons for three months.

4:02.0

Mama, I have promised to explain everything to you one of these days, and I hope to do so.
